チェスターについて

チェスターは、歴史と現代の魅力をシームレスに融合させた魅力的な都市です。 古代の過去を物語る保存状態の良いローマの城壁を探索し、ユニークな中世のショッピングギャラリーである象徴的な「Rows」を散策してください。 街の素晴らしい大聖堂と数多くの博物館は、その豊かな遺産と文化シーンへの深いダイブを提供します。 活気のある雰囲気とさまざまなアトラクションを備えたチェスターは、忘れられない体験をお約束します。

チェスターの魅力は、その歴史的重要性にとどまりません。 この街には、高級ブティックから独立系ショップまで、活気のあるショッピングシーンがあり、あらゆる好みに合うレストランやパブを備えた多様な料理の風景があります。 年間を通じて開催される活気のあるイベントやフェスティバルを楽しんだり、この美しい街の雰囲気に浸ってリラックスしたりしてください。 歴史、文化、ショッピング、エンターテイメントのいずれに興味がある場合でも、チェスターはすべての人に何かを提供しています。

チェスター FAQ

チェスターで必見の歴史的建造物は何ですか?

ローマの城壁、チェスター大聖堂、Rowsは必見の歴史的建造物です。 ローマ円形劇場とグロブナー博物館も、この街の過去に関する貴重な洞察を提供しています。

チェスターのRowsのユニークな点は何ですか?

Rowsは、通りに面したユニークな2層の中世のショッピングギャラリーです。 独立したショップ、カフェ、レストランがあり、独特のショッピング体験を提供しています。

チェスターではどのようなイベントやアクティビティが利用できますか?

チェスターでは、チェスターレース、クリスマスマーケット、数多くのフェスティバルなど、さまざまなイベントが開催されます。 また、年間を通じてエンターテイメントを提供するパブ、バー、レストランもたくさんあります。

アクセス方法

Reaching Chester is a breeze, thanks to its excellent transport links. The city is easily accessible by train from major hubs like Manchester and Liverpool, with journeys taking around 45 minutes, making it ideal for a quick getaway. For those opting to drive, the picturesque routes through the Cheshire countryside offer a scenic prelude to your adventure, while international visitors can fly into Manchester Airport and complete the trip in just over an hour. Whether you're planning a short visit or a week-long stay, Chester's connectivity ensures you'll start your journey hassle-free.

Day 1: Historical Wonders of Chester

  • Morning Activity: Chester Roman Amphitheatre

    • Description: Explore the impressive remains of the largest Roman amphitheatre in Britain. Discover the history of Roman Chester and how this site was used for gladiatorial contests and other events.
    • Duration: 2 hours
    • Tips: Wear comfortable shoes for walking on uneven surfaces. Visit the interpretation centre for more insights.
  • Lunch Suggestion: The Old Harkers Arms

    • Cuisine: Traditional British pub fare with a cozy atmosphere.
    • Duration: 1 hour
  • Afternoon Activity: Chester Cathedral

    • Description: Visit this stunning Gothic cathedral, known for its beautiful architecture and peaceful gardens. Don't miss the impressive Chapter House and the medieval choir stalls.
    • Duration: 1.5 hours
    • Tips: Check the timings for guided tours to get the most out of your visit.
  • Evening Activity: Walk the City Walls

    • Description: Stroll along the ancient city walls that encircle Chester for panoramic views and a sense of the city's history.
    • Duration: 1 hour
    • Tips: Best enjoyed at sunset for beautiful views.
